Following the Preference, Missing the Optimum: Compliance Without Optimization in AI Housing Recommendation

Research indicates that AI-driven housing recommendation systems, despite their growing role as initial points of contact for consumers, may fail to optimize outcomes for users. By prioritizing compliance without explicitly considering optimization, these models can overlook suitable options, potentially steering users away from their ideal choices. This suggests a critical gap in the design and auditing of AI systems in high-stakes domains where user preferences and legal stipulations intersect.

Key insights
- Large language models (LLMs) are increasingly serving as the primary interface for consumer searches in sectors with significant material stakes and explicit legal frameworks, such as housing.
- Prior audits have demonstrated that AI models can influence housing seekers based on perceived identity, raising concerns about fairness and bias.
- A key limitation identified is the inability of existing audits to quantify what a user foregoes when a recommender fails to present an optimal option, due to a lack of a comprehensive inventory for scoring omissions.
- The research audited AI housing recommendations by creating 150 synthetic renter scenarios in New York City.
- For each scenario, a pool of 120 real listings with verified rent, bedrooms, and transit commute data was used to identify the exact set of listings satisfying stated renter constraints and to derive its Pareto frontier.
- The primary outcome of the audit focused on the discrepancy between preference following and optimal outcome delivery, indicating a potential 'compliance without optimization' paradigm.
